Symbolism of Stains
Stains in dreams can have various symbolic meanings, depending on the context and the emotions associated with them. Here are a few possible interpretations:
1. Guilt or Regret
Stains in dreams can often represent feelings of guilt or regret. They may symbolize past actions or decisions that have left a mark on your conscience. The stain serves as a reminder of unresolved emotions or a need for forgiveness.
2. Mistakes or Imperfections
Stains can also be symbolic of mistakes or imperfections. They may represent areas of your life where you feel you have made errors or where you perceive flaws. The dream could be highlighting a need for self-reflection and personal growth in these areas.
3. Emotional Baggage
In some cases, stains in dreams can be associated with emotional baggage. They may represent unresolved issues or negative experiences that you are carrying with you. The dream could be urging you to confront and release these emotions in order to move forward.
4. Tainted Reputation
Dreams about stains can also relate to your reputation or how others perceive you. The presence of a stain may indicate concerns about your image or a fear of being judged by others. It could be a sign to assess how your actions and choices are impacting your relationships and public perception.
5. Hidden Secrets
Stains in dreams can sometimes symbolize hidden secrets or aspects of yourself that you are trying to conceal. The dream may be urging you to be more authentic and transparent in your interactions with others. It could also be a reminder that keeping secrets can have a negative impact on your well-being.
Interpreting Your Dream
While these interpretations provide a general understanding of what dreams about stains may signify, it is important to remember that dream symbolism is highly personal. To gain a deeper understanding of your dream, consider the following:
1. Reflect on Emotions
Pay attention to the emotions you experienced during the dream. Did you feel anxious, guilty, or frustrated? Understanding your emotional state can provide valuable insights into the meaning behind the stain.
2. Analyze the Context
Consider the specific details of the dream, such as the type of stain, the location, and the people involved. These details can offer additional clues to help you interpret the dream more accurately.
3. Connect with Your Intuition
Trust your intuition when interpreting your dream. Sometimes, your subconscious mind knows the meaning before your conscious mind does. Take some time to reflect and listen to your inner voice.
4. Seek Professional Help
If you find it challenging to interpret your dreams or if they are causing significant distress, consider seeking guidance from a professional dream analyst or therapist. They can provide valuable insights and help you navigate the symbolism within your dreams.
